Two Die in Bayelsa Crash En Route Late Deputy Governor’s Burial

By BANNERNEWS Reporter
Two persons travelling to the burial of the late Bayelsa State Deputy Governor, Senator Lawrence Ewhrudjakpo, lost their lives in a road accident on Friday along the Toru-Orua axis of the Sagbama/Ekeremor Road.
Residents said the accident occurred when an 18-seater bus conveying mourners to Ofoni community in Sagbama Local Government Area collided with another vehicle.
The crash reportedly resulted in the instant death of two passengers, while several others sustained varying degrees of injuries.
Confirming the incident, the Bayelsa State Commissioner for Health, Prof. Seiyefa Brisibe, said the injured passengers were rushed to a nearby hospital where they are currently receiving emergency medical care.
Also confirming the accident, the Bayelsa State Police Public Relations Officer, DSP Musa Muhammad, said police were aware of the crash but had not yet received official confirmation of the fatalities.
He added that the Commissioner of Police had deployed officers to the scene to carry out rescue operations and restore law and order.
The late Deputy Governor, Senator Lawrence Ewhrudjakpo, reportedly collapsed and died on December 11, 2025, and was laid to rest on Friday at his hometown, Ofoni community, in Sagbama Local Government Area of Bayelsa State.
